Singaporean Nationality Law - Renunciation of Citizenship

Renunciation of Citizenship

Citizens of Singapore can only renounce Singaporean citizenship if they have acquired citizenship of another country. At the time of renunciation, renunciants must submit their Singaporean passports and National Registration Identity Cards for cancellation. About 1,200 Singaporean citizens renounce their citizenship every year, a quarter of them naturalised citizens. Male Singaporeans cannot renounce citizenship until completing national service. In 2012, a Hong Kong-born teenager filed a lawsuit regarding this requirement.
